> I imagine passing the entries through the export filter (including
> routes received using RIP from other peers) would suffice.
> Alternatively, some configuration option telling BIRD that the host (or
> interface) will not route packets (and thus it doesn't make sense to
> redistribute routing tables received from outside) would be enough, too.
> Another option, maybe a third filter which is used for re-exporting?
> 
> What do you think?

Hi

You can use separate RIP instances for each interface. Or you could try
'mode quiet', but that disallows you to export your local addres.
